circRNA-disease information
Expression pattern:
UP
Associated gene: E2F1, ESRP1, Cyclin E, Pre-CAMSAP1, Ago2
Associated microRNA: miR-328-5p
Biological function: Promotes malignant behavior, CRC cell proliferation, G1/S cell cycle progression and tumor growth; functions as an oncogenic circRNA and biomarker candidate.
Molecular mechanism: ESRP1-mediated circCAMSAP1 biogenesis; circCAMSAP1 acts as a cytoplasmic miR-328-5p sponge, relieving miR-328-5p-mediated suppression of E2F1 and increasing Cyclin E expression.

Clinical significance:

Increased circCAMSAP1 expression was correlated with advanced TNM stage and shortened overall survival; circCAMSAP1 may serve as a diagnostic and prognostic biomarker for CRC, including detection in serum before surgery.

Description:

circCAMSAP1 is an up-regulated CAMSAP1-derived circRNA in colorectal cancer. It promotes CRC cell proliferation and tumor growth by sponging miR-328-5p and relieving repression of E2F1, while its biogenesis is promoted by ESRP1. Clinically, high circCAMSAP1 expression is associated with advanced stage and poor overall survival, and serum circCAMSAP1 may have diagnostic/prognostic biomarker potential.
